Table 1.
Baseline characteristics | IBS-C | IBS-D | IBS-M | P value |
(n = 54) | (n = 56) | (n = 121) | ||
Age (yr) (mean ± SD) | 45.4 (16.0) | 42.8 (15.3) | 41.3 (14.9) | 0.250 |
Gender | ||||
Male | 7 (13.0) | 5 (9.8) | 36 (29.8) | 0.0021 |
Female | 47 (87.0) | 51 (90.2) | 85 (70.2) |
There was significant difference between gender distribution of irritable bowel syndrome (IBS)-mixed (IBS-M) vs IBS-constipation (IBS-C) (P = 0.02) and IBS-M vs IBS- diarrhea (IBS-D) (P = 0.002).
